2006 Honda Ridgeline structure problems
30 owner complaints filed with NHTSA name the structure on the 2006 Honda Ridgeline — 13% of all complaints for this model year.

Related recalls
- An accumulation of road salt may cause the frame mounting surface, where the fuel tank…Campaign 22V430000 · Jun 16, 2022
Related service bulletins
Service Bulletin - (Repair Procedure and Parts Information Revision) In salt-belt states where de-icing agents are used to maintain the roadway, the de-icing agents, along with mud and dirt, could accumulate along the…
A22-021 · Service Bulletin/Repair Instructions · issued Sep 30, 2022
